Company Overview
Theatre by the Bay is hiring a Production Coordinator (Theatre Technician) to join our summer team and support the 2025 Barrie Theatre Festival and Producer’s Mentorship Program. This is a great opportunity for emerging theatre technicians or students in technical theatre to build practical, hands-on experience in a fast-paced, professional environment.
Reporting to the Producer, the Production Coordinator will be actively involved in all areas of technical support, including stage management, set preparation, load-ins, changeovers, and more.

Job Description
Contract Duration: June 22 – August 17, 2025 (8 weeks)
Key Responsibilities:
• Assist with scenic builds, props, painting, and backstage organization
• Support load-ins, strikes, and show changeovers
• Provide backstage and stage management assistance during rehearsals and performances
• Maintain and organize production supplies and inventory
• Collaborate with artists, staff, and crew to ensure smooth technical operations
Qualifications:
• Enrolled in or recently graduated from a theatre production program OR equivalent technical experience
• Ability to lift, move, and work with theatre gear and materials
• Detail-oriented with strong organizational skills
• Comfortable working in a team and independently
